Assyrian Neo-Aramaic

Root
ܕ ܘ ܪ (d w r)
1 term

Pronunciation

  • (standard) IPA(key): [doːrɑː]
  • (Tyari) IPA(key): [dawːrɑː]

Noun

ܕܵܘܪܵܐ (dāwrā) m (plural ܕܵܘܪܹ̈ܐ (dāwrē))

  1. century
    ܝܘܲܚ ܒܕܵܘܪܵܐ ܕܥܸܣܪܝܼܢ݇ ܚܲܕ݇.ìwaḥ b-dāwrā d-ʿisrī ḥa.We are in the twenty-first century.

Classical Syriac

Etymology 1

From Ancient Greek δωρεά (dōreá).

Alternative forms

  • ܕܘܪܐܐ

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[dorɑ(ʔ)] (singular)
  • IPA(key): [dore(ʔ)] (plural)

Noun

ܕܘܪܐ (transliteration needed) m (plural ܕܘܪܐ)

  1. gift (especially from spouses or in-laws)
Inflection

Etymology 2

From Akkadian 𒂦 (BAD3 /dūru/).

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[durɑ(ʔ)] (singular)
  • IPA(key): [dure(ʔ)] (plural)

Noun

ܕܘܪܐ (transliteration needed) m (plural ܕܘܪܐ)

  1. wall, enclosure, circle
  2. (ecclesiastical) procession
Inflection
See also

Etymology 3

From the root ܕ-ܘ-ܪ (d-w-r) related to dwelling.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): [d(ə)wɑrɑ(ʔ)] (singular)
  • IPA(key): [d(ə)wɑre(ʔ)] (plural)

Noun

ܕܘܪܐ (transliteration needed) m (plural ܕܘܪܐ)

  1. dwelling, inhabiting
